Who Was Sajjan Kumar?
Sajjan Kumar was a former Congress MP.
He grew to become a Lok Sabha MP in 1980, successful the election from the Outer Delhi constituency on a Congress ticket. Even after the 1984 riots, he was elected twice on Congress tickets – in 1991 and 2004.
In 2010, he was charged with homicide, rioting, legal conspiracy, and inciting violence through the riots. Witnesses claimed he had given inflammatory speeches and offered rioters with Rs 100 and liquor.
In 2018, he was sentenced to life imprisonment for his function within the 1984 riots. In 2025, a Delhi court docket convicted him in a second case for instigating and collaborating within the homicide of Jaswant Singh and his son, Tarundeep Singh, on November 1, 1984.
